Game: Detroit Tigers vs Philadelphia Phillies

Date: Monday, June 5, 2023

Location: Citizens Bank Park in Philadelphia, PA

TV: NBC Sports Philadelphia

Odds/Point Spread: Detroit (+210) Philadelphia (-250)

The Detroit Tigers (26-30) are traveling to Citizens Bank Park on Monday where they will compete against the Philadelphia Phillies (26-32). The moneyline on this contest has Detroit at +210 while Philadelphia is priced at -250. The over/under comes in at 9. The starting pitchers are Alex Faedo and Aaron Nola.

The Tigers have recorded 87 two-baggers as a team and have hit 46 balls out of the park. Detroit has a slugging % of .351 and have been rung up 503 times, while drawing a walk on 198 occasions. As a team, the Detroit Tigers are notching 3.7 runs per contest, which puts them at 28th in baseball. They have accounted for 198 RBI's and 432 base knocks over the course of the season, while their average at the plate is sitting at .227. They have a total of 205 runs while having a team OBP of .304.

The Tigers hold a team earned run average of 4.37 on the year (19th in the league), and they have rung up 445 hitters. Tigers pitchers have yielded 68 home runs in addition to 265 runs (17th in MLB). Their pitching staff has walked 154 players from the other team and their FIP is 4.30 as a team so far this season. Detroit has given up 469 hits (8.4 per 9 innings) as well as 243 earned runs. They have earned a K/BB ratio of 2.89 and their pitching staff holds a collective WHIP of 1.25.

Tigers relief pitchers have come into the game with runners on base 63 times in addition to having 62 appearances in high leverage situations. The relief pitchers have a total of 30 holds for the season (19th in baseball). The Tigers relief pitchers have earned a save percentage of 63.6% and has stepped onto the mound in 54 save situations. They have recorded 14 saves for the year and have blown 8 out of their 22 save chances. The relievers have inherited 90 base runners on the campaign with 41.1% of those players earned a run for their team. The Tigers have dispatched 176 relievers to the hill on the campaign.

The Tigers have converted 70.4% of baseballs in play into outs out of 4,506 innings on the field, ranking them 7th in baseball. The Detroit Tigers have 1,502 putouts at this point in the season, in addition to 491 assists and 31 errors. Their fielding percentage is holding steady at .985 which puts them in 20th in the majors, and have earned 38 double plays.

Faedo has thrown 79 innings and has 70 punch outs so far in his MLB career. His earned run average is 5.54 (49 earned runs allowed) and his career WHIP is 1.406. He has given up 85 hits (9.6 hits per 9 innings) and has 27 free passes. Faedo (2-8 career record) holds a FIP of 4.59 while he has faced 347 hitters in the majors.

The Phillies hold a team slugging % of .411 and they earn 4.16 runs per game (23rd in MLB). They have put up 110 doubles, while getting a free base 173 times as well as scoring 241 runs. Philadelphia is sitting with 59 long balls on the season to go along with 230 RBIs. They have struck out on 526 occasions (9th in MLB) and are sitting with 504 base knocks. The Philadelphia Phillies have accounted for an on-base percentage of .318 in addition to a batting average of .255 on the campaign.

The Phillies are sitting with a team WHIP of 1.326 and have a FIP of 4.05 as a team over the course of the season. Their strikeout to walk ratio comes in at 9.10 (508 strikeouts vs 181 walks). They sit at 16th in MLB as a staff in total hits relinquished with 486. They have surrendered 61 homers and they concede 5.10 runs per 9 innings (25th in the league). The Philadelphia pitching staff have given up 285 runs on the season while having a team ERA of 4.62 (258 earned runs yielded).

With 50 save situations, the Phillies have earned 30 holds and 5 blown saves. Philadelphia has had relievers enter the game in 20 save chances and they have walked away with 15 saves. Their bullpen pitchers have come in 52 times in high leverage situations and also on 47 occasions with runners on base. Philadelphia relievers hold an inherited score percentage of 39.2% of 79 inherited runners. They rank 5th in the league with a save percentage of 75.0%, and they have dispatched 200 relievers to the mound on the campaign.

The Philadelphia Phillies have gotten 30 double plays and have a fielding rate of .986 (17th in pro baseball). The Phillies have racked up 475 assists, 28 errors and have 1,510 putouts this year. In 4,530 innings on the field, the Phillies are sitting with a defensive efficiency of 68.2% (21st in professional baseball).

Nola (82-66 career record) has a 3.67 ERA while giving up 7.7 hits per 9 innings. He has a K/BB ratio of 4.20 and he has gone up against 5,324 hitters in his pro baseball career. He has conceded 531 earned runs while earning a WHIP of 1.125 and having a FIP of 3.3. During his career, Nola has surrendered 1,122 hits while he has accumulated 1,445 strikeouts in 1,303 innings pitched.
